c# string contains case insensitive performance

 

 

 

 

Django. Home » c » LINQ Contains Case Insensitive.public static bool Contains(this string input, string findMe, StringComparison comparisonType) .Why so much difference in performance between Thread and Task? First of all, lets dispose of the idea that you should be looking for a way to write a case-insensitive string class. Yes, its technically possible, more or less. The Standard Library type std:: string is really just an alias for the template std::basicstring, std::allocator >. C / C Sharp question on Bytes.The String class has a CompareTo method, that compares to strings. Is there a similar method that performs case-insensitive comparisons? Visual Studio - program ends before asynchronous tasks can finish - C. Assigning listItems to single string by comma separated. Rotating a list n times when n is greater than the number of elements in list.if (list.Contains(test2)) . But I need it to be case insensitive A case insensitive compare would probably do the same anyway, and if performance is not an issue, I dont see a problem with creating uppercase copies and comparing those.Recommendc - How to make String.Contains case insensitive. This post, which I will update from time to time, contains links to known Pos .Net and OPOS service object downloads.TimeSpan to English. A Tidier Way To Parse Enum Values. A C Coalesce Function. Useful Pos.

Net Links. Case Insensitive String Replace. Java: How to test if a String contains a case-insensitive regex pattern. A Java email address validation class. Ruby glob: How to process each file in a directory that matches a certain pattern. c - How can I do a case insensitive string comparison You can (although controverse) extend System. String to provide a case insensitive comparison: public static bool CIEquals(this String a, String b) return a.Equals regex-replace-case-insensitive.aspx. < Page Language"C" AutoEventWireup"true"> <.How to check whether a string contains numbers only. String contains list of strings.

public void WhenStringDoesNotContainsSearchedWordReturnsFalse() var str "This string contains what you seek."Test Case Run Summary. WhenStringContainsSearchedWordReturnsTrue. Case insensitive Contains(string). 1831. How do I get a consistent byte representation of strings in C without manually specifying an encoding?Make first letter of a string upper case (with maximum performance). 898. This article is talking about how to do a case-insensitive compare for STL string and wstring, therere 2 ways to reach the goal.C (25) Windows API (22) DirectShow (14) C (7) STL (4) Visual Studio 2003 .NET (4) COM (3) Debug (3) Visual Studio 2005 (3) Windows Media Format SDK (3) .Net (2) INI Namespace: System Assembly: mscorlib (in mscorlib.dll). Syntax. C.The following example then calls the Contains extension method to determine whether a substring is found in a string when using ordinal comparison and case-insensitive ordinal comparison. The string.Contains() method in C is case sensitive.Assert.IsTrue(text.ToUpper().Contains("Sample".ToUpper())) And here is the case insensitive contains method implementation. Home/ASP.NET Forums/.NET Languages/C/String.Contains case insensitive?In C is there a way to utilize something like String.Contains() without it being case sensitive? Thanks. class Program . static void Main(string[] args) . string input "This is a WeLcome string" var output input.Contains("Welcome")In the above code snippet , the result is false since the text Welcome is not found in the input string. How to perform case insensitive string comparison for contains in My language of choice is C in Windows, ASP.NET Web Forms, and MVC.I had a list of strings and needed to check whether or not a specific string was contained within the list ignoring the character casing. String title "STRING" bool contains title.IndexOf("string", StringComparison.OrdinalIgnoreCase) > 0 Even better is defining a new extension method for string. Case insensitive Contains(string).Is there a C case insensitive equals operator? startsWith() and endsWith() functions in PHP. How to set Sqlite3 to be case insensitive when string comparing? Since characters may differ from lower/upper case, case insensitivity is the core requirement, and speed is also very important. But I could not find a satisfactory method as a standalone (pure C), fast and case insensitive string replacement function. Using the code. Sunday, September 9, 2012. C Case Insensitive String Comparison.Lets use our C algorithms performance test class to find outThe conclusion is that checking whether two strings are case insensitively equal using an ordinal ignore case string comparison is more than 9 times faster than 16 responses to C Dictionary and case insensitive ContainsKey checking.i dont need to do any benchmarking because i know what the performance would be plus one cheap operation ( string.toupper) on insertion, plus one cheap operation (again string.toupper) on retrieval. It would give you better performance than ToLower(). The signature of this overload is: int string.IndexOf(string value, StringComparison comparisonType) Email codedump link for c contains case insensitive search. C. Clone or download.What about String.Replace. This is because there is no overload for a case insensitive replace in the .net framework. Here is an extension method to achieve it manually. Case insensitive Contains(string) problem that we cant compare text case insensitive until we know both texts are Case Insensitive comparison in C-1. String.Compare Method (String, String Case Insensitive Interpretation C. Use string comparer which ignores string case as second parameter for Contains method: validWords.Contains(response, StringComparer.OrdinalIgnoreCase). A Case-Insensitive Version of String.Replace(). By Jonathan Wood on 9/26/2012. Language: C. Technology: .NET.Also, I havent done any performance tests but suspect my code might be a little faster than using RegEx. End-User License. Compare string using the static compare method to compare case- insensitive. This is just one of many ways of comparing string values. Need help with your DotNet C String.Contains case-insensitive.String.Contains Method returns a value indicating whether a specified substring occurs within this string. This method do an ordinal (case-sensitive and culture-insensitive) comparison. String.Contains case insensitive? Discussion in Microsoft C .NET started by mp, Sep 22, 2009.Is there a way to make String.Contains do a case insensitive comparison? like an equivalent of vb6 Option CompareText in a code module? The string.Contains() method in C is case sensitive.- C Case Insensitive String Comparison - The article shows two C methods that check whether 2 strings are equal ignoring their case and tests which one is faster. I use it for hash-sets or dictionaries or anything else that might require case insensitive strings.Not the answer youre looking for? Browse other questions tagged c strings collections or ask your own question.Historically informed performance - Tuning. This question already has an answer here: Case insensitive Contains( string) 21 answers Case Insensitive comparison in C [duplicate] 7 answers How can I test whether a substring is contained in other, but case-insensitively? string1.Contains(string. Case insensitive Contains(string) 22 answers. How can I make the following case insensitive?Not the answer youre looking for? Browse other questions tagged c .net vb.net string case-insensitive or ask your own question. EDIT 2: Confirmed that my performance problems were due to the static function call to theI see the accepted solution for the post here at Case insensitive contains(string)Is it possible to do a case insensitive match in C using the Regex class without setting the RegexOptions.IgnoreCase flag? Confirmed that my performance problems were due to the static function call to the StringExtensions class. Once removed, the IndexOf method is indeed the fastest way of accomplishing this.I see the accepted solution for the post here at Case insensitive Contains(string) but I have done some A case insensitive compare would probably do the same anyway, and if performance is not an issue, I dont see a problem with creating uppercase copies and comparing those.C variant: string myString "Hello World" bool contains Microsoft.VisualBasic. Strings.InStr(myString, "world") Case insensitive Contains(string). Is there a C case insensitive equals operator? C Comparing strings with different case [duplicate]. Case insensitive compare string to non-string. C linq string contains case sensitive. Php string contains case insensitive. Case-Insensitive String Comparison not working in C?This question already has an answer here: Case insensitive Contains( string) 14 answers How to ignore the case sensitivity in List 6 answers I have a list that holds a few st. Case insensitive string comparison.

We can compare two strings without considering their case by using strcasecmp function. This function takes two string inputs and returns 0 if both the strings are equal ( or matching Tags: c string contains case-insensitive.A case insensitive compare wouldprobablydo the same anyway, and if performance is not an issue, I dont see a problem with creating uppercase copies and comparing those. A case insensitive compare would probably do the same anyway, and if performance is not an issue, I dont see a problem with creating uppercase copies and comparing those.Browse other questions tagged c string contains case-insensitive or ask your own question. The last three methods perform case-insensitive comparisons.Later if you create another string containing the same text, the new string refers to the same instance in the intern pool.This entry was posted in performance, strings and tagged C, C programming, compare strings, example Question. can linq expression be case insensitive (C) (string). I have the following: -like method to String, but make it case insensitive. toLowerCase() after referrer .3 Oct 2016 C Contains/IndexOf Linq Case Insensitive String Match. String source "i am testing the cASe insensitive replace"Hello Anuj, The C string class does not provide any out of box option for case insensitive replace.Increase the performance of your application! Its all working but I have serious performance issues. This made me change the string.replace by a regex.replace and it is already 4 times faster.Case insensitive Contains(string). 1830. How do I get a consistent byte representation of strings in C without manually specifying an encoding? A case insensitive compare would probably do the same anyway, and if performance is not an issue, I dont see a problem with creatingsuch a function Dim str As String "UPPERlower" Dim b As Boolean InStr( str, "UpperLower") C variant: string myString "Hello World" bool contains Suchergebnisse fr c case insensitive string compare.The string.Contains() method in C is case sensitive. And there is not StringComparison parameter available similar to Equals() method, which helps to How to perform a case-insensitive String.Contains in C by using a StringComparison object - or asourceString.ToLower().Contains("search-word") However, I prefer to use the following extension method, which does the same thing in a much cleaner way and also with better performances

recommended posts